Abstract

Objective To investigate postprandial changes in serum cortisol levels after a high-fat meal in non-obese men with different degrees of fat tolerance and to analyze the associated factors.Methods A total of 90 male par-ticipants underwent an oral fat tolerance test(OFTT).Based on fasting triglyceride(TG)levels and TG levels at OFTT 4 h,participants were classified into three groups(n=30 each):normal fat tolerance(NFT),impaired fat tolerance(IFT),and hypertriglyceridemia(HTG).All participants received a high-fat meal(1,500 kcal,with 60%of total ener-gy derived from fat).Blood samples were collected at OFTT 0,2,4,and 6 h,and serum cortisol,free fatty acids(FFA),TG,total cholesterol(TC),low-density lipoprotein cholesterol(LDL-C),high-density lipoprotein cholesterol(HDL-C),fasting blood glucose,and fasting insulin(FINS)were measured.Multivariate linear regression analysis was performed to identify factors associated with cortisol levels.Results Within-group comparisons showed that cortisol and FFA levels decreased initially and then increased after the high-fat meal in all three groups.Cortisol levels reached their nadir at OFTT 4 h(all P<0.05),whereas FFA levels reached their lowest point at OFTT 2 h(all P<0.05).TG levels peaked at OFTT 4 h in all groups(all P<0.05).Between-group comparisons showed that,at baseline,waist circumfer-ence,TG,TC,LDL-C,FFA,and cortisol levels were significantly higher in the HTG group than in the NFT and IFT groups(all P<0.05).At all postprandial time points,significant differences were observed in FFA and TG levels among the three groups(all P<0.05).At OFTT 4 h,cortisol levels were significantly higher in the HTG group than in the NFT and IFT groups(all P<0.05).At OFTT 6 h,cortisol levels were significantly higher in the IFT and HTG groups than in the NFT group(all P<0.05).Multivariate linear regression analysis showed that,after adjustment for confounding fac-tors,preprandial FFA and TG levels were independent risk factors for cortisol levels(all P<0.05),whereas the FFA lev-el at OFTT 6 h was an independent risk factor for serum cortisol levels(P<0.05).Conclusion Serum cortisol levels were higher in non-obese men with more severe impairment of fat tolerance.Fasting FFA and TG levels,as well as serum FFA levels at 6 h postprandially,were independent risk factors for serum cortisol levels.
